went to siracha yesterday

thought i would have the car washed whilst in robinsons

so went the the national chain one in the adjacent multi storey

as soon as i get out the car a worker dives in and pulls the hood

i watched him carefully whilst gathering my things

he starts to pull out the dipstick, at which point i said whoa!

he said have to check oil

i said are you a mechanic?,

he says no

i say well get out of there then

i close the hood

he says the engine need cleaning!

i say no thank you

off he goes

i say to cashier how much inside/ outside?

they say 440

i say show me price list

it said 350 on price list

so i say why 440

they say XL car 400 and 40 for special wheel clean

i said do you clean wheels when you do clean ?

they say yes

i say why i need special clean then for 40 baht more?

they say use special chemical clean wheel

i say you decide what i want then?

she say be good for your wheel

i say no thank you

so price go down to 350

she say pay now

i say i will pay after

she say company say have to pay now

i say if no good clean you give money back?

she say no, cannot

i say good bye

just another day in paradise
